  • People driving mining shaft hoists constituting permanent transport devices in the aspect of applicable regulations
    The mining law of 1930 gave higher mining offices the power to issue detailed regulations, and on this basis, in 1947, the president of the WUG in Katowice issued the "Shaft Driving Regulations", comprehensively, for the first time in the Polish mining industry, the requirements for passenger transport mining shaft hoists. Despite the passage of time, most of these requirements remain valid and are reflected in today's regulations. The applicable legal regulations cover four areas: technical requirements for the design and construction of mining shaft hoists, rules for the safe use of hoists, control and supervision over their operation, and requirements to be met by persons responsible for the operation of mining shaft hoists. The article discusses them against the background of changes that have taken place in the mining law in the period from Poland regaining independence to the present day.
  • Selected issues of operational safety of mine power grids in connection with the connection of methane generators to them
    The article presents an analysis of the impact of connecting methane generators to the power grids of mines on electric power devices working in them and on the safety of their further operation by the user. The study highlights a number of issues not directly related to methane generators, which may affect the stability of the power grid, as well as any additional costs that the investor may incur.
